The former frontman of Oasis and Beady Eye, Liam Gallagher, was once again the victim of an accusation of plagiarism. The reason is related to the latest collection of Pretty Green, the clothing brand he founded in 2009 inspired by the name of a Jam song. In fact, in two t-shirts recently released, there is a logo very similar to that of the Croatian club of Hajduk Split, which recalls the Croatian flag.

The Balkan team has issued a short statement according to which the board has not given permission to use the brand in the Gallagher fashion line, specifying, moreover, that the lawyers will examine the case soon. Given the similarity between the two badges, Gallagher, a great fan of Manchester City, is in real danger of passing a good judicial trouble.
